highlyrestricted | restricted | Normal
Se o roteador não oferecer suporte a este recurso a conexão irá piorar.
Se o seu software de firewall não oferecer suporte a este recurso a conexão irá piorar.
Programas que usam a API (programming interface) Microsoft Windows HTTP Services (WinHTTP) não serão beneficiados com este recurso mesmo que habilitado. Geralmente programas em C/C++.
Para verificar essa configuração use esta instrução na linha de comando (cmd)
netsh interface tcp show global
Você vai ter que testar cada configuração para decidir qual a melhor para você.
Segue as opções, lembre-se de reiniciar o PC após alterar esta configuração.
netsh int tcp set global autotuninglevel=normal
Meu teste com essa configuração, ping 168.
netsh int tcp set global autotuninglevel=restricted
Meu teste com essa configuração, ping 180
netsh int tcp set global autotuninglevel=highlyrestricted
Meu teste com essa configuração, ping 165
netsh int tcp set global autotuninglevel=disabled
Meu teste com essa configuração, ping 172
https://support.microsoft.com/en-us/help/947239/description-of-the-receive-window-auto-tuning-feature-for-http-traffic
Congestion Control Provider (Provedor de controle de congestionamento de complementos)
none | ctcp | dctcp
ctcp - Acrônimo para Compound TCP.
Para verificar essa configuração use esta instrução na linha de comando (cmd)
netsh interface tcp show global
Apesar de mostrar none, essa informação não é verdadeira no Windows 10.
Abra o Power Shell com direito de administrador e execute o comando
Get-NetTcpSetting | select SettingName, CongestionProvider
No meu caso apareceu
SettingName CongestionProvider
----------- ------------------
Automatic
InternetCustom CTCP
DatacenterCustom DCTCP
Compat
Datacenter DCTCP
Internet CTCP
Isto indica que este recurso já está em uso.
Receive-Side Scaling (RSS) - (Estado de dimensionamento no lado de recepção)
Enabled | Disabled
Coloca os outros core da CPU para trabalhar juntamente com o adaptador de rede, com isto ganhamos velocidade.
Para verificar essa configuração use esta instrução na linha de comando (cmd)
netsh interface tcp show global
Para habilitar este recurso, em um prompt com direito de administrador, use a instrução abaixo
netsh int tcp set global rss=enabled
ECN Capability (Funcionalidade ECN)
Enabled | Disabled
ECN - Acrônimo para Explicit Congestion Notification.
O congestionamento da rede é avisado derrubando pacotes.
Com este recurso habilitado é possível avisar o congestionamento de rede sem derrubar pacotes, com isto ganhamos velocidade.
ATENÇÃO: Equipamentos de redes muito antigos podem deixar a conexão mais lenta caso este recurso esteja habilitado pois ele não o reconhece. Atualmente (2018) é muito provável que todos equipamentos de rede suporte este recurso.
Diz a lenda que deixar enable melhora a latência, ou seja, o ping do jogo diminui.
Para verificar essa configuração use esta instrução na linha de comando (cmd)
netsh interface tcp show global
netsh interface tcp set global ecncapability=enabled
TCP Chimney Offload
O adaptador de rede passa a processar uma parte do processo de tráfego de dados, com isso ganha-se velocidade, pois parte do processo não passa pela CPU, memória e depois retorna ao adaptador de rede, ou seja, o adaptador de rede já processa uma parte do tráfego por conta própria.
Para ser mais específico o adaptador de rede passa a gerenciar o estado de descarregamento da conexão.
É preciso habilitar este recurso em ambos, tanto no adaptador de rede como no sistema operacional.
Adaptador de rede
Aperte WIN+X no menu escolha Gerenciador de dispositivos.
Abra o nó Adaptadores de rede, clique duas vezes no adaptador de rede que você está usando.
Vá para a guia Avançado.
Na lista procure por TCP offload e clique em cima deste item para selecioná-lo.
Na caixa de combinação Valor: escolha Enable.
Observação: Fabricantes diferentes podem usar diferentes termos para descrever o TCP Chimney Offload na página de propriedades Avançado do adaptador de rede.
Eu não achei esta opção em nenhum dos meus adaptadores de rede.
Nem ethernet (cabo) e nem wi-fi (wireless - sem fio).
Para habilitar este recurso, em um prompt com direito de administrador, use a instrução abaixo
netsh int tcp set global chimney = enabled
Teste
Reinicie o PC, navegue um pouco na internet e jogue uma partida de qualquer game online.
Para testar este recurso, em um prompt com direito de administrador, use a instrução abaixo
netstat –t
Se na coluna Estado além de InHost aparecer Offloaded, significa que este recurso está funcionando.
No meu caso, como não está funcionando eu desabilitei com o comando abaixo (usar prompt com o direito de administrador)
netsh int tcp set global chimney = disabled
Estado NetDMA
Deve ser habilitado na BIOS.
Como eu não achei esta opção na BIOS do meu notebook eu não darei mais detalhes, pois não sei se realmente funciona e melhora o ping.
Fonte
https://docs.microsoft.com/en-us/previous-versions/windows/it-pro/windows-server-2008-R2-and-2008/gg162687(v=ws.10)
Nenhum comentário:
Postar um comentário